What is an online computer science?

An Online Computer Science job involves working remotely in roles related to software development, data analysis, cybersecurity, IT support, or other computing fields. Professionals in these jobs use digital tools to write code, analyze data, manage networks, or develop algorithms while collaborating with teams online. These positions offer flexibility and are common in industries like tech, finance, healthcare, and education.

What does an online computer science do?

Professionals in online computer science roles typically focus on software development, debugging, testing, and collaborating with distributed teams to design and implement technical solutions. Daily tasks may include writing and reviewing code, participating in virtual stand-up meetings, and utilizing digital tools for project management and communication. Since these roles are remote, you may also be responsible for managing your schedule and ensuring regular progress updates. Working effectively in this environment requires a proactive approach to communication and a commitment to continuous learning as new technologies emerge.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in an online computer science role?

To excel in an online computer science role, you need a deep understanding of programming, algorithms, software development, and computer systems, often supported by a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with coding languages (such as Python, Java, or C++), version control systems like Git, and online collaboration platforms is essential. Strong problem-solving skills, self-motivation, and effective written communication are crucial in remote settings. These competencies ensure you can independently deliver high-quality technical work, collaborate virtually, and adapt to evolving project requirements.

Job description

Summary:

Identify the customer need and the larger business objectives that a product or feature will fulfill, articulate what success looks like for a product, and rally a team to turn that vision into a reality.

Reports to:

VP, Product Management

Responsibilities:

  • Define the direction of the product through research, vision-setting, alignment, and prioritization
  • Create and manage the roadmap of assigned product areas from strategic planning to tactical activities
  • Define scope of product releases by prioritizing based on internal stakeholder feedback and customer demands, as well as capacity constraints
  • Manage the product backlog (enhancements and bugs)
  • Align stakeholders around the vision for the product (what to build and when)
  • Facilitate requirement gathering/feedback sessions with the business and customers (ex. user interviews) to identify and drive complete requirements
  • Design innovative solutions to business and customer challenges
  • Document business and functional requirements for development projects and articulate requirements to the technical staff
  • Work with internal teams, including developers, engineers, architects, quality assurance, and operations. Ensure requirements are fully understood and that implementation plans match expectations. (ex. Participate on team scrums and other agile ceremonies, support team questions and provide background on product functionality)
  • Define success criteria for testing and product acceptance
  • Bridge the gap between the development team and other stakeholders
  • Work with Marketing, Onboarding and Sales to develop and implement go-to-market plans
  • Facilitate the creation and maintenance of proper product documentation – from product requirements to online help to onboarding client documentation
 

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Management, Computer Science, Engineering, or related field.  Experience may be considered in lieu of the degree
  • 3 years’ experience managing and/or directing products 
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ills required since the Product Manager must communicate with team members, other departments, upper management/stakeholders, and consumers of the company’s products
  • Superior project management skills
  • Able to work independently (self-motivated and self-directed) and in a team-orientated, collaborative environment
  • Able to prioritize, multitask, and handle shifting priorities
  • Able to build and maintain relationships
  • Able to maintain a keen attention to detail, multitask and work well under pressure
  • Natural tendency to be curious, positive, and creative
  • Sincere empathy for the customer and a commitment to delving deep into the challenges they present or experience
